WebLoose bodies are free-floating fragments of bone, cartilage, or collagen in the knee. WebSep 23, 2015 · Symptoms of a Knee Cartilage Injury There are a number of different symptoms of a knee cartilage injury. Most injuries result in at least some degree of swelling and pain in the joint. Other sensations may include a locking sensation in the knee, which interferes with the ability to stand or walk.
